Description

Situated on The Falklands Estate which is in a prime location for the high street shops, restaurants yacht clubs, riverfront, country park/marina and railway station linked to London Liverpool Street Station.

Offered with NO ONWARD CHAIN this spacious two bedroom semi detached house offers on the ground floor. Good size double glazed porch, entrance hallway with large cupboard that neighbouring properties have added a cloakroom/w/c, kitchen and lean to.
The first floor has two double bedrooms and bathroom.
Externally the property offers a generous rear garden with gate to the rear parking where there is an allocated space and guest parking.

Large Entrance Porch. - Double glazed entrance porch which is a very good size, ideal for coats, shoes/boots etc.

Entrance Door And Hallway. - Wooden entrance door to the hallway which has a large understairs storage cupboard, PLEASE NOTE neighbouring properties have added a cloakroom/w/c in this space

Lounge - 3.76m x 38.89m (12'4 x 127'7) - The lounge is a good size with two double glazed windows to the rear, tv point, radiator, double glazed window to the front and stairs to the first floor landing.

Kitchen - 3.76m x 2.67m (12'4 x 8'9) - The kitchen has a range of cream coloured eye level units, matching base units and drawers with wooden work tops over and an inset stainless steel sink. Electric free standing oven, fridge/freezer and washing machine to remain. Double glazed window to the front, double glazed window and door to the rear and a wall mounted boiler, ( not tested ) and radiator.

Landing - Double glazed window to the front and radiator.

Bedroom One - 3.73m x 2.90m (12'3 x 9'6) - Both bedrooms are good size double rooms and this room has two double fitted wardrobes with above bridging cupboards. Double glazed windows to front and rear and radiator.

Bedroom Two - 3.81m x 2.29m (12'6 x 7'6) - Another good size double room with double glazed windows to the front and rear and radiator.

Bathroom - Panelled bath, hand wash basin with vanity cupboards below, close coupled w/c and a walk in shower cubicle. Built in linen/storage cupboard, radiator and a double glazed window to the rear.

Rear Garden - The garden is a nice size commencing with a patio area and water tap, the remaining garden is laid to lawn. There is a gate to the immediate rear giving you access to the car park and a side access gate to the front.
